Key Features
The 25087 Air Hydraulic Press integrates several performance-focused features that make it a reliable workshop companion:
- Double-Speed Pump System: Provides faster ram movement during low-load operation and controlled precision during high-pressure pressing.
- Air-Hydraulic Operation: Reduces manual effort while improving efficiency in repetitive tasks.
- Heavy-Duty Steel Frame: Built for industrial-grade durability and stability under pressure.
- Versatile Applications: Ideal for wheel bearings, bushings, gears, metal shaping, and assembly work.
- Adjustable Work Table: Allows flexible positioning for different component sizes.
This combination of features ensures that users can handle a wide range of mechanical tasks without switching tools frequently. It is especially useful in automotive repair environments where time efficiency directly impacts productivity.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What is the main use of this hydraulic press?
It is mainly used for pressing wheel bearings, bushings, gears, and other mechanical components requiring high force.
Q2: Does it require an air compressor?
Yes, the air-hydraulic system requires an external air compressor for operation.
Q3: Is it suitable for home garages?
It is more suitable for professional garages, but experienced DIY users can also operate it safely.
Q4: How durable is the frame?
The steel frame is designed for industrial use and provides long-term durability under repeated stress cycles.
Q5: Can it replace a manual press?
Yes, it significantly improves efficiency and reduces physical effort compared to manual presses.
Q6: What makes the double-speed pump important?
It increases speed during low-load movement while maintaining precision under high pressure, improving overall productivity.
